ATM: Promoter of metabolic "cost" reduction and "savings" usage during hypoxia through mTORC1 regulation
Abstract
Cells must sense environmental conditions and adjust to maintain metabolic homeostasis and survive stress conditions; in this issue, Cam et al. (2010) show that the tumor suppressor kinase ATM is activated by hypoxia, phosphorylates and stabilizes HIF-1α, and inhibits mTORC1.
